To allow app permissions in Windows 11, first open the Settings app by pressing Windows + I on your keyboard. Navigate to Privacy & security on the left menu. Here, you will find various permission options such as Camera, Microphone, and Location. Click on the permission you want to manage, then select the app you wish to modify permissions for. Toggle the permission on or off according to your preference. Remember, managing app permissions wisely can help protect your privacy and security.

  1. How do I find app permissions in Windows 11? Open the Settings app by pressing Windows + I, then go to Privacy & security. From there, you can select specific permissions like Camera or Microphone to manage app access.
  2. Can I deny camera access for specific apps in Windows 11? Yes, within Privacy & security settings, you can toggle camera permission on or off for individual apps to control which apps can access your camera.
  3. Why should I manage app permissions on Windows 11? Managing app permissions helps protect your privacy and security by limiting apps' access to sensitive hardware or data such as your microphone, location, or camera.
